Output 84c5a305d63eedf14de188b2de534abaa8d4907d8c0f60cf196cbaeca3741e5b:1

value
574984
script pubkey
OP_0 OP_PUSHBYTES_20 f85a988a8ad01ffed1eebafbba16f7875d35dba4
address
bc1qlpdf3z526q0la50whtam59hhsawntkayfypzfn
transaction
84c5a305d63eedf14de188b2de534abaa8d4907d8c0f60cf196cbaeca3741e5b
spent
true